Kubernetes node的防火墙问题导致pod ip无法访问该怎么办
温馨提示:这篇文章已超过563天没有更新,请注意相关的内容是否还可用!
Kubernetes集群中的node防火墙问题可能会导致pod ip无法访问,这是一个比较常见的问题。当发生这种情况时,首先要确定问题的根源,是由于防火墙的设置导致的,还是其他原因。可以使用iptables命令来配置防火墙,例如:iptables -A INPUT -p tcp --dport 8080 -j ACCEPT这样就可以打开8080端口,使pod ip可以通过该端口访问。此外,也可以尝试在node上禁用防火墙,以便访问pod ip。有云计算,存储需求就上慈云数据:点我进入领取200元优惠券Kubernetes node的防火墙问题导致pod ip无法访问该怎么办?
(图片来源网络,侵删)
(图片来源网络,侵删)
Kubernetes集群中的node防火墙问题可能会导致pod ip无法访问,这是一个比较常见的问题。当发生这种情况时,首先要确定问题的根源,是由于防火墙的设置导致的,还是其他原因。
如果是由于防火墙设置导致的,那么可以尝试在node上打开防火墙端口,以便访问pod ip。可以使用iptables命令来配置防火墙,例如:
iptables -A INPUT -p tcp --dport 8080 -j ACCEPT
这样就可以打开8080端口,使pod ip可以通过该端口访问。
此外,也可以尝试在node上禁用防火墙,以便访问pod ip。可以使用systemctl命令来关闭防火墙,例如:
systemctl stop firewalld
这样就可以关闭node上的防火墙,从而可以访问pod ip。
如果问题不是由于防火墙设置导致的,那么可以尝试检查node的网络配置,检查是否有任何阻止pod ip访问的设置。
总之,Kubernetes node的防火墙问题可能会导致pod ip无法访问,可以尝试打开防火墙端口或禁用防火墙,也可以检查node的网络配置,以便解决该问题。
有云计算,存储需求就上慈云数据:点我进入领取200元优惠券
文章版权声明:除非注明,否则均为主机测评原创文章,转载或复制请以超链接形式并注明出处。